Biography

Watchtone are a Newcastle-based trio led by Chris Meredith on fiddle who’s progressive music is captivating the festival audiences of England and Scotland. Their dynamic arrangements are driven forward by the effectual playing of Guitarist Graeme Armstrong. In addition to an already winning combination of guitar and fiddle, the euphonic melodies of jazz saxophonist Mercedes Phillips complete this innovative ensemble. Watchtone are innovators of the progressive folk genre and are not a band to miss!

This year Watchtone received great acclaim for their new EP at all the festivals they performed at including: Aberdeen International Youth Festival, The Hexham Gathering, Middlewich Folk and Boat Festival, Dunbar Traditional Music festival and Otley Folk Festival. 2015 will be kicked started with their Debut Album ‘Changing Times’ and with a European tour in the pipeline they are set to blow 2015 out of the water.
